Komatsu PC400-6 Fault Code E-9: Complete Diagnostic Guide

What is Komatsu PC400-6 Fault Code E-9?

Fault Code E-9 on the Komatsu PC400-6 indicates a malfunction in the engine controller (ECM) communication circuit or a critical sensor input failure within the engine management system. This code typically signals that the Electronic Control Module (ECM) is not receiving proper signals from key sensors or that internal communication protocols have been disrupted.

The E-9 code is particularly critical for the PC400-6 because it directly affects the excavator's ability to regulate engine performance, fuel injection timing, and emission controls. When this code activates, the machine may enter a protective derate mode to prevent potential engine damage, significantly impacting jobsite productivity.

Common Symptoms

When Code E-9 is active on your Komatsu PC400-6, operators typically experience:

  • Engine warning light illuminated on the instrument panel, often accompanied by audible alarms
  • Sudden power loss or engine derating, limiting maximum RPM to 1,200-1,500 range
  • Rough idling or inconsistent engine performance during operation
  • Difficulty starting the engine, particularly during cold starts
  • Intermittent engine stalling under load or during hydraulic-intensive operations

Potential Causes

The most common technical causes for Code E-9 on used PC400-6 excavators include:

  • ECM wiring harness damage – particularly at flex points near the engine mount where vibration causes wire chafing
  • Corroded or loose connector pins on the main ECM harness (common in machines with 8,000+ operating hours)
  • Failed crankshaft position sensor or camshaft position sensor preventing proper ECM communication
  • ECM power supply issues – voltage drops below 10.5V or intermittent ground connections
  • Water intrusion into the ECM housing or connector seals (check machines with outdoor storage history)
  • ECM internal failure – less common but possible in high-hour units

How to Troubleshoot and Fix Code E-9

Step 1: Initial Inspection Connect Komatsu diagnostic software (KOMTRAX or compatible scan tool) to retrieve freeze-frame data. Check battery voltage with a multimeter – ensure 12.5-14V with engine running. Inspect the ECM connector (located behind the operator cab) for corrosion, bent pins, or moisture.

Step 2: Harness and Sensor Testing Physically trace the engine harness from ECM to sensors, focusing on wear points near engine mounts and hydraulic lines. Test crankshaft and camshaft position sensors for proper resistance (typically 190-250 ohms). Check sensor wiring for shorts to ground using a multimeter.

Step 3: ECM Power and Ground Verification Verify ECM power supply circuits show battery voltage at key-on. Test all ground connections for resistance below 0.5 ohms. For used excavators, remove and clean ground terminals – corrosion is extremely common after 5+ years.

Step 4: Component Replacement If diagnostics isolate a failed sensor, replace with OEM Komatsu parts when possible. If ECM replacement is necessary, ensure proper programming with machine-specific parameters.
